Obverse description Diademed bust of Queen Victoria facing right, in high relief, with detailed hair and jewelled diadem. The legend VICTORIA REGINA is inscribed around the periphery, and the engraver's signature WOODHOUSE appears in small letters at the base of the truncation.

Reverse description A tied laurel wreath surmounted by a royal crown occupies the centre of the field, enclosing the inscription PRIZE / 1852 in two lines. The circular legend GOVERNMENT SCHOOL OF DESIGN around the upper periphery and ROYAL DUBLIN SOCIETY around the lower periphery frame the design, with the engraver's initials WW appearing below the wreath tie.
